FREQUENTLY ASKED QUESTIONS
What do the utilities for this apartment cost? (if utilities are not included in the rent)
Tenants are responsible for all utilities including water/sewer, refuse, gas and electric. Electric varies based on each tenant’s usage – some use more electricity than others and some keep their AC set at a higher setting than others. We strongly suggest that you call Duke Energy to find out what the average of the past 12 month’s usage is to give you an idea, but again, your usage may be different. Duke Energy Customer Service can be reached at 800-777-9898. Just make sure to specify the property address and apartment number (if there is one).
Do you charge an application fee?
The application fee is a nominal, non-refundable $50 paid at time of submitting application.

What is your animal policy?
Please refer to the: Tenant Qualifications PDF for further details. We are pet friendly and accept most pets with an additional Monthly Pet Rent of $20 per approved pet as well as a non-refundable pet deposit of $150 per animal. We allow no more than 2 pets in total per unit for most properties, and all pets must be pre-approved by the Property Manager. More specifics are below:
A liability insurance policy will be required for all dogs. The policy must include Euclid Management LLC as additionally insured. This policy should be at least $100,000.00 and can be obtained through any renter’s insurance provider.
No breed or any mixed breed dogs of breeds listed below (we reserve the right to amend this list without prior notice): Akita, Alaskan Malamute, American Staffordshire Terrier/Pit Bull, Cane Corso, Chow Chow Doberman, Dogo Argentino German Shepard Great Danes, Mastiff, Rhodesian Ridgeback, Presa Canario, Rottweiler, Saint Bernard, Shar-Pei Siberian Husky Toso, Inu, Wolf Hybrid.
Must provide proof of shots and license for dogs.
No animals with a vicious propensity to bite and no bite history.
No fee required for fish, reptile, hamsters, gerbils as long as they are kept in cage/tank.
No Ferrets or potentially dangerous reptile/animals/arachnids.
Visiting pets are not allowed on property.
What if I do not have rental history?
Please refer to the: Tenant Qualifications PDF for further details. If you are a college student or this is just your first time renting, you can apply with a co-signer.
Please note that your co-signer needs to meet certain standards of income, credit score and rental history as well.
Will you do short term leasing?
In most instances our standard leases are a minimum of 1 year. However, for a premium, we can consider a shorter-term lease on a case-by-case basis. Contact the Property Manager for more details.
